Actually its my good friend Peter who helped me..

Edit apache httpd.conf

For all redirects..

<VirtualHost *>
     ServerName zaurususergroup.com
     ServerAlias www.zaurususergroup.com
     Redirect permanent / https://www.oesf.org
</VirtualHost>


Just formus

<VirtualHost *>
     ServerName zaurususergroup.com
     ServerAlias www.zaurususergroup.com
     Redirect permanent /forums/ https://www.oesf.org/forums/
</VirtualHost>

Thanks, but that's just a simple redirect, and that's already done.  If you go to zaurususergroup.com it will redirect to zaurususergroup.org.  If you go to zaurususergroup.com/forums it will redirect to oesf.org/forums.

The problem is I can't figure out how to redirect a direct link to a post, such as:

http://www.zaurususergroup.com/forums/inde...showtopic=10229

to be automatically redirected to:

https://www.oesf.org/forums/index.php?showtopic=10229

At least now, it will take you to the forums, but not to the specific topic.

Is this possible?

Should be - you can use apache's mod_rewrite to do anything you want to URLs if you can write the appropriate regular expression. Something like this:

RewriteEngine on
RewriteRule   ^/forums/(.*)  https://www.oesf.org/forums/$1  [R,L]
 
stuck before the basic redirect might be all that's needed.
